Driverless Technology: The Rise of Autonomous Vehicles
Autonomous vehicles, also known as self-driving cars, are vehicles that can operate without human intervention. They use a combination of sensors, cameras, and GPS to navigate roads and make decisions. The technology behind autonomous vehicles is constantly evolving, with companies like Tesla, Google, and Uber investing heavily in research and development.
One of the biggest advantages of autonomous vehicles is safety. With human error being the leading cause of car accidents, autonomous vehicles have the potential to greatly reduce the number of accidents on the road. They are also more efficient, as they can communicate with each other to optimize traffic flow and reduce congestion.
However, there are still challenges to overcome before autonomous vehicles become a mainstream mode of transportation. One of the biggest challenges is autonomous vehicle testing. While companies are investing heavily in testing their vehicles, there is still a long way to go before they can be deemed safe for public use.
Autonomous Vehicle Regulations: The Road to Legalization
Another challenge facing autonomous vehicles is regulation. Governments around the world are still working on creating laws and regulations to govern the use of autonomous vehicles. In the United States, the National Highway Traffic Safety Administration has issued guidelines for autonomous vehicle testing, but there is still no federal law governing their use.
In addition to federal regulations, individual states also have their own laws regarding autonomous vehicles. California, for example, requires companies testing autonomous vehicles to obtain a permit from the state. Other states, such as Arizona, have taken a more hands-off approach and have welcomed autonomous vehicle testing with open arms.
